Udine — 10 nights

The spiritual capital of the region, Udine remains a wealthy provincial center with a trove of cultural and artistic treasures.Explore Udine's surroundings by going to Cappella di Sant'Andrea Apostolo (in Passariano), CABERT Cantina di Bertiolo (in Bertiolo) and PIETRO VINEYARDS PITTARO (in Zompicchia). There's lots more to do: don't miss a visit to Liberty Square, admire the striking features of Loggia del Lionello, view the masterpieces at Gallerie del Progetto di Palazzo Morpurgo, and admire the masterpieces at Casa Cavazzini - Modern and Contemporary Art Museum.
To see more things to do, ratings, maps, and tourist information, use the Udine trip website.
Cape Town, South Africa to Udine is an approximately 21.5-hour combination of flight and car. You'll gain 1 hour traveling from Cape Town to Udine due to the time zone difference. Expect cooler weather when traveling from Cape Town in November: highs in Udine hover around 15°C, while lows dip to 6°C.
